2014-10-28 65 views
0

高清贷款(X): X = INT(的raw_input( “什么是你的FICO评分? ”))Python的 - 不执行的函数

如果x> = 760: 打印(“ 率= 3.080”)

elif的X> = 700: 打印( “率= 3.302”)

elif的X> = 680: 打印( “率= 3.479”)

elif的X> = 660: 打印(“费率= 3.693”)

elif的X> = 640: 打印( “率= 4.123”)

elif的X> = 620: 打印( “率= 4.66”)

否则: 打印('批准=没有')

回答

0

该问题应该与raw_input函数。试试这个:https://stackoverflow.com/a/954840/2741329

def Loans(x): 
    x = int(input("What is your FICO score? ")) 
    if x >= 760: 
      print ("Rate = 3.080") 
    elif x >= 700: 
      print ("Rate = 3.302") 
    elif x >= 680: 
      print ("Rate = 3.479") 
    elif x >= 660: 
      print ("Rate = 3.693") 
    elif x >= 640: 
      print ("Rate = 4.123") 
    elif x >= 620: 
      print ("Rate = 4.66") 
    else: 
      print ('Approval = No') 

Loans(10) 

更多功能细节改名